Output 5cde7f33203049c754fc69cdc2d55fdc0a8525552293eb815bfceee3883fce91:6

value
768000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81d481afc0632caaf62bf2452c33b922a1ef336b OP_EQUAL
address
3DXVfWKztzqnAZ5R35sy2qNnVcxtaqgSs3
transaction
5cde7f33203049c754fc69cdc2d55fdc0a8525552293eb815bfceee3883fce91
confirmations
36863
spent
true